Harsh sounding

Far too repetitive. The repetition of the opening melody gets annoying quickly. However once it drops out and we get the longer bass line taking the lead it becomes more enjoyable. The drum loop is a little simple and the whole rhythm of the piece makes it feel a little thumping and forced. However when you have the melody and counter melody going together you get a nice sound. The guitars sound a little sharp, perhaps a little to distorted or they just need some more equalizing. The structure is good though and it loops well.

Doo do dooo

Interesting rhythms, i like the pauses. I'm not sure the panning of the bass-ey sound tot he left is that good a choice though, the normal rule of thumb is to keep the bass centred. Some of the synths sounded a little tinny and screechy, most notably the one that enters at 0:15. It all fits together nicely and creates an interesting atmosphere, though i'm not sure i'd call it ominous. For that i'd probably have a little more dissonance. It loops well though and the melodies are enjoyable.
